Road cycling routes around Goldbeck are situated in Germany's Altmark region, characterized by its largely flat terrain and low gradients, making it suitable for relaxed cycling. The area features varied landscapes, including expansive meadows, lush floodplain forests, and agricultural lands. The Elbe River provides a picturesque backdrop, and the region is part of the Elbe Floodplain UNESCO Biosphere Reserve.

Post mileposts were important landmarks erected along postal routes in the 18th and early 19th centuries to indicate distances between towns. They not only served as a guide for travelers but were also symbols of state control over the postal system.

St. John's Church was built between 1881 and 1882 according to the designs of the district master builder Gerlhoff. The church is characterized by brick architecture with a granite ashlar base and has a rectangular floor plan with a semicircular apse in the east. The tower is square with four gables and an octagonal spire. The interior features a flat ceiling with ornamental painting, which was restored in 1983. The interior consists of simple, period wooden elements. Historically, the first church in Arendsee was built as early as 1381, but it was rebuilt in 1681 and destroyed by fire in 1831. The current church was rebuilt between 1881 and 1882. The church belongs to the Stendal church district of the Evangelical Church in Central Germany.

There are over 50 road cycling routes available around Goldbeck, catering to various preferences. The majority are moderate, with several easy options perfect for a relaxed ride.
Road cycling routes in Goldbeck are predominantly easy to moderate. The region is characterized by largely flat terrain and low gradients, making it suitable for relaxed cycling tours. There are 7 easy routes and 44 moderate routes, with no difficult routes listed.
You can expect to traverse varied and tranquil landscapes, including expansive meadows, lush floodplain forests, and agricultural lands. The Elbe River provides a picturesque backdrop, and the region is part of the Elbe Floodplain UNESCO Biosphere Reserve, offering rich natural beauty.
Yes, Goldbeck's largely flat terrain and low gradients make it ideal for family-friendly cycling. Routes like the Hindenburg Village Church loop from Goldbeck (Osterburg), an easy 19.0-mile path, offer tranquil rural scenery suitable for all ages.
Several routes pass by interesting historical sites. For instance, the Büttnershof Manor – Sandau Cable Ferry loop from Goldbeck (Osterburg) takes you near Büttnershof Manor. Other regional highlights include Schloss Goldbeck and Kloster Jerichow, showcasing impressive architecture and history.

The region around Goldbeck, especially along the Elberadweg, is known for being cyclist-friendly. You can often find cafes, pubs, and accommodations in the villages and towns you pass through, offering opportunities for refreshments and rest stops during your ride.
The spring, summer, and early autumn months generally offer the best conditions for road cycling in Goldbeck. During these seasons, the weather is typically mild, and the landscapes are at their most vibrant, making for a pleasant cycling experience.
Parking options are generally available in Goldbeck and the surrounding villages. Many routes start from central locations or near local amenities where parking can be found. It's recommended to check specific starting points for designated parking areas.
Yes, Goldbeck offers direct access to the Elberadweg (Elbe Cycle Path), one of Europe's most diverse cycling routes. This allows for extended multi-day trips along the Elbe River, connecting you to a vast network of cycling paths and cyclist-friendly accommodations.
